Horizon Forbidden West: How to find Vista Point Dunehollow
You won't be able to find Vista Point: Dunehollow in Horizon Forbidden West unless you've finished the Sea of Sands's main objective and drained all of Dunehollow's water. But after that's done, you'll be able to return to Dunehollow (for the Night of Lights errand quest, perhaps). You'll see an "unidentified signal" if you use your Focus inside the Dunehollow dome. Get up near and use your Focus to receive the image fragment at the base of the Vista Point: Dunehollow tower.
Dunehollow is located at the northern end of the Dunehollow dome. Head up that way and you'll notice a ladder dangling off the end of half a bridge (Aloy refers to it as an "overhang"). Climb the ladder, then turn left and go onto the crooked-looking bridge that protrudes to one side. Vista Point: Dunehollow can be found by looking south and calling up the image fragment.
The Vista Point: Dunehollow Datapoint brags about the Vegas Strip's water filtration and recycling system, but makes no mention of the other things that made old Las Vegas renowned, such as gambling, entertainment, and other things that happen in Vegas and stay in Vegas. To fill up the blanks, you'll have to use your imagination.
